Changes between Initial Version and Version 1 of Ticket #901


Ignore:
Timestamp:
Apr 22, 2022, 5:33:05 PM (3 years ago)
Author:
alx
Comment:

Legend:

Unmodified
Added
Removed
Modified
  • Ticket #901 – Description

    initial v1  
    1 В платах VE-01 и VE-02 исполнения 01 появилась новая функция - "Маскарадинг INVITE", которая включается одноименным глобальным параметром, расположенным на вкладке "Настройки" диалога конфигурации плат в веб-интерфейсе:
     1По умолчанию в поле `Contact` исходящих от канальных окончаний шлюза платы VE-01/VE-02 сообщений INVITE указывается URI с реальным адресом и номером порта шлюза (127.0.0.1:6060), а в поле `Contact` проходящих через прокси-сервер сообщений INVITE от внешних юзер-агентов (UA) не производится никаких модификаций. Однако на сетях связи существует и используется оборудование, требующее чтобы адрес в поле `Contact` сообщения INVITE непременно совпадал с адресом, указанным в поле `From`, в противном случае сообщение оборудованием не принимается. Для совместимости с таким оборудованием платам VE-01 (VE-02) добавлена специальная функция "Маскарадинг INVITE". Эта функция включается двумя глобальными параметрами (чекбоксами), расположенными в группе "Опции SIP" на вкладке "Разное" диалога конфигурации плат в веб-интерфейсе:
    22
    33[[Image(ss1.jpg, width=100%)]]
    44
    5 По умолчанию чекбокс не отмечен, и в поле Contact исходящих от шлюза платы VE-01/VE-02 сообщений INVITE указывается URI с реальным адресом и номером порта шлюза (127.0.0.1:6060). Однако на сетях связи существует и используется оборудование, требующее чтобы адрес в поле Contact сообщения INVITE непременно совпадал с адресом, указанным в поле From, в противном случае сообщение оборудованием не принимается. Для совместимости с таким оборудованием плата VE-01 (VE-02) имеет специальный режим работы, который включается отметкой чекбокса "Маскарадинг INVITE". Если чекбокс отмечен, в исходящих от шлюза запросах INVITE в поле Contact вместо реального адреса шлюза указывается адрес IPv4 внешнего сетевого интерфейса платы VE-01 (VE-02). Такой же адрес необходимо указать в конфигурационном параметре "SIP URI" канальных окончаний, используемых для работы с проблемным оборудованием.
     5Один чекбокс ("от шлюза") включает маскарадинг для сообщений INVITE, генерируемых канальными окончаниями шлюза платы, другой чекбокс ("от внешних UA") включает маскарадинг для сообщений INVITE, передаваемых внешними юзер-агентами (UA) через прокси-сервер платы.
    66
    7 Предлагаю добавить описание нового параметра в РЭ аппаратуры MC04-DSL-3U.
     7Если чекбокс "от шлюза" и/или чекбокс "от внешних UA" отмечен, прокси-сервер заменяет имя хоста и номер порта в URI поля `Contact` сообщения INVITE, отправленного канальным окончанием шлюза (если отмечен чекбокс "от шлюза") или от внешнего UA (если отмечен чекбокс "от внешних UA") на домен из URI поля `From`, маскируя таким образом реальный адрес юзер-агента. Такая замена производится только в том случае, если домен в поле `From` сообщения INVITE принадлежит данной плате, то есть  совпадает с адресом внешнего интерфейсе WAN (eth0).
     8
     9**Предлагаю** добавить описание новых параметров в РЭ аппаратуры MC04-DSL-3U.